Output d4f319d9cc2b45308c766c76f04318d16a3ea913e550a20a8b47f5229d874030:12

value
1253000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856f8756cdf5e49ef0c4b02abd05017e0d6ad732 OP_EQUAL
address
3DrZQCqchZQ3ceGaBEsPHxLC38a84sVLEv
transaction
d4f319d9cc2b45308c766c76f04318d16a3ea913e550a20a8b47f5229d874030
confirmations
266433
spent
true